虚拟机下安装hadoop教程

hadoop下载链接:http://www.apache.org/dyn/closer.cgi/hadoop/common/hadoop-2.7.5/hadoop-2.7.5.tar.gz

JDK1.8下载链接:http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html


java安装教程

tar -zxvf jdk-8u101-linux-x64.tar.gz

在解压缩之后我们就可以配置我们的环境变量了

vim ~/.bashrc

#写入环境变量

export JAVA_HOME=/usr/java/jdk1.8.0_101
export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ar
export PATH=$JAVA_HOME/bin:$PATH

在写完环境变量之后使用

source ~/.bashrc

来使环境变量生效

在配置完之后我们利用

java -version 

接下来安装hadoop

hadoop下载链接:http://www.apache.org/dyn/closer.cgi/hadoop/common/hadoop-2.7.5/hadoop-2.7.5.tar.gz

tar -axvf hadoop-2.7.5.tar.gz 进行解压,并修改文件夹名字为hadoop

cd /home/hadoop/usr/hadoop #第一个hadoop为用户变量名,第二个hadoop为修改后的文件夹名

./bin/hadoop version


会出现hadoop的版本编号,表示安装成功。

在主机上修改主机名:$ sudo vim /etc/hostname #修改为Master


介绍输入ifconfig,查看主机ip地址


并在slave上同样操作

接着修改节点映射:$ sudo vim /etc/hosts


:wq!进行保存退出

在master上输入:ping Slave1 -c 3


上图出现表示映射成功。

楼主本人采用虚拟机,一个master,一个slave

接下来进行master到slave的面密匙登录

首先在主机上生成公式

$ cd ~/.ssh               # 如果没有该目录,先执行一次ssh localhost
$ rm ./id_rsa*            # 删除之前生成的公匙(如果有)
$ ssh-keygen -t rsa       # 一直按回车就可以

接着在slave上加入授权

$ cat ~/id_rsa.pub >> ~/.ssh/authorized_keys
$ rm ~/id_rsa.pub    # 用完就可以删掉了

然后重启两台虚拟机,重启两台虚拟机,重启两台虚拟机,重要的事情说三遍。

在主机上输入:ssh Slave1


大功告成!


参考文献:https://www.cnblogs.com/xzjf/p/7231519.html

  • 0
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值